Resumen del Editor

If you ever get married, remember my name: Max Henderson. In my line of work, you acquire a certain perspective on supposedly everlasting unions....

  1. Pre-nups are your friend.
  2. The person you married is not the person you’re divorcing.
  3. And I hope you didn’t spend much on the wedding because that was one helluva waste of hard-earned cash, wasn’t it?

But some guys are willing to take a chance. Like my brother, who thinks he’s going to ride off into the sunset with the woman of his dreams in a haze of glitter on unicorns. And the wedding planner - the green-eyed beauty who makes a living convincing suckers to shell out thousands of dollars on centerpieces - is raking it in on this matrimonial monstrosity.

The thing is, Charlie Love is not unlike me. We’re both cogs in the wedding-industrial complex. As the best man, I know her game - and I can play it better than her. But after one scorching, unexpected kiss, I’m thinking I might just want to get played.

Jumped quickly

I love the premise of the book; however it appeared to jump really quick between chapters. The transitions were also jerky (ie it jumped from the brothers talking in James’ room to Max giving his best man speech) with no mention of the ceremony. Overall, the story is hot and done with great detail, it probably could have been longer if stories went into more detail and the transitions were done more thoroughly. Another example is when Max tells Charlie that his mom wants to talk to her, there seems to be such emphasis on it then it jumps to a completely different scene. Also, why is there no mention of why their mom has a British accent but they don’t? Overall, nice story though.

Perfect Audiobook!

I loved this book. The chemistry and the banter between Charlie and Max was just perfection and the relationships with the side characters was fantastic. I'm genuinely upset that I can't but a physical copy of this book myself because I want it on my bookshelf so badly.

Max is a divorce lawyer who was burned by love in his past, so as a result he's kind of just against the whole concept of marriage. Charlie is a wedding planner with a difficult past, but she believes in love and finding the right person. They're brought together when Max's younger brother gets engaged and Charlie ends up being the wedding planner.

I loved the interactions between Charlie and Max throughout this entire book, they were funny and heartfelt and the nickname Max gives to Charlie is just great. I loved the interactions of both main characters with their families and I love how they both just fit into each other's lives so easily. The story unfolded perfectly, the pacing was great, the story was well developed, and the characters had amazing growth.

A book I would 100% recommend to anyone who enjoys the following:

✔️ Enemies to Lovers
✔️ Weddings
✔️ Temporary Fling
✔️ First Person Dual POV
